Do we need the actual boards to do testing? Wouldn't it be sufficient to test that Vivado can elaborate the design? It may be a unreasonable goal for us to maintain regressions for many FPGA boards anyways. It may be better to have the board support checked in anyways, with the caveat that it might require more tinkering to make work compared to other flows. |
Correct, we want to avoid the need for having a board. However, we want to have some sort of simulation flow setup that can run the tests with FPGA collateral provided by Xilinx (through Vivado etc). An example of this would be https://github.com/ucb-bar/chipyard/tree/arty-sim/fpga or FPGA-level sim in FireSim |
